ReVamp (Floor Jansen)

Singer Floor Jansen needs no further introduction after 12 years of loyal service with After Forever. After the break of this band she knew she wanted to continue making metal!!! To accomplish this she joined forces with two additional songwriters to first compose, then record an album. The live band was formed after completion!


The first composer to join this new collaboration was soon found in Waldemar Sorychta (Grip Inc, Enemy Of The Sun, ao). The second composer is After Forever colleague Joost van den Broek. The ReVamp sound has become a unique blend of the personal style we recognize from these musicians.

Floor’s voice is already known for its wide range and variety. In ReVamp she shows the world she can do even more! From opera to raw screams; from rock to a light and almost whispered sound. She knows how to ‘master the cords’ and takes you along with her on a wild ride throughout the album!

The music is heavier than some of you might expect. Bombastic; but with heavy riffing. Complex and pounding drums mixed with melancholic strings. Crazy synth-sounds mixed with a beautiful choir. A wall of sound, yet transparent and versatile. And to finish this cake with a fine icing 3 special guests made this album extra special! Russell Allen (Symphony X) sings a beautiful duet with Floor. The fact their voices mix perfect together was proven before and on the song Sweet Curse they show ones again they are a magical duo.


Björn ‘Speed’ Strid (Soilwork) brings in power on a different level on the song ‘Disdain’. His raw screams make this song the heaviest on the album and create a nice ‘battle of the titans’ with Floor. On Here’s My Hell you’ll hear Dutch master grunter George Oosthoek (ex-Orphanage). The variety of these guests make the album extra interesting from the first note off to very last!

The word revamp literally means: to renovate, redo or revise. For Floor it got the symbolic meaning that this band puts new energy into her career as a singer, a next step but at the same time a continuation of her dream. The word ‘vamp’ indicates, with a wink, ‘woman’. No vampires or slutty types, just a strong lady in charge of her passion.

The live band is now rehearsing and will start kicking ass on stage in May already. Floor is taking 5 ‘new’ talents with her:


Matthias Landes (Dark Fortress) on drums, Jaap Melman (ex-Dreadlock Pussy, Pendejo) on bass, Jord Otto (The Blackest Grey) on guitar, Arjan Rijnen (Pendejo) on guitar and Ruben Wijga (Insomnia) on keyboard. Preparations for the shows are being done as we speak and the south of The Netherlands isn’t such a quit county anymore now ‘ReVamp’ is trying out some tunes every Saturday and Sunday.


For now there are shows booked only in The Netherlands but ReVamp will soon cross the Dutch border and conquer Europe and beyond!!!

On the 4th of June the first ReVamp album will be released by Nuclear Blast.

The self-titled album has 13 tracks and presents a new dimension in the female fronted metalscene.

The Dark Power

Originally formed under the moniker Unseen, the dynamic four piece around Polish guitar maestro Mauser (who is also playing in Vader, one of Poland’s renowned metal bands) finally decided that something incorporating day and night, light and darkness would suit them best. A label for their music which is melancholic and a little dark at times, yet catchy at the same time. Something that would put a name to the bitter-sweet twist of Aya’s highly melodic vocals topping the driving force of the underlying guitar riffs. This unique mix easily makes UnSun’s debut album “The End Of Life” one of the most promising releases of the year.

Consolidated by the sheer passion to play intense music, Mauser and Aya knew upon their first rehearsals that it was their destiny to create music together. Right from this supernova it was clear that UnSun was not supposed to be just another side-project for Mauser, but his personal way of exploring new music. Thus, he and Aya started looking for other exceptional musicians to make UnSun a full-time band. Very soon Vaaver from Indukti and Heinrich, who also plays bass in Vesania, teamed up with Mauser and Aya to form the high profile band they are today.

During ice cold winter days at the end of 2006 they entered the studio to record their first demo “Whispers”. It didn’t take long until UnSun caught the attention of various labels throughout Europe and in 2007 they finally signed a deal with Mystic Production in their native Poland. The ink hadn’t fully dried yet when Mauser and Aya already started writing the first songs for what should become their debut-album “The End Of Life”, which was recorded in Poland in Studio-X in the beginning of 2008 and will see its European release on September 22nd with UnSun’s new, world-wide partner Century Media Records.

DeadLock

DEADLOCK's "Manifesto" brilliantly builds upon their signature paths of guitar mastery and beautifully sung passages of bliss intertwined with agonizing growls of defeat to expand on the band's highly diverse metallic palette by adding more expansive elements to their extreme yet progressive-metal sound. On one hand, it is traditional and technically experienced, just like their label-debut "Earth.Revolt" and on the other hand it is as catchy and listenable as their second full length "Wolves." Within its melancholy and dark undertones of picking out mankind's gorging and exploitation of animals as a conceptual storyline, there is still a positive outlook to the world that was not been present in past recordings. Being their third full length album for LIFEFORCE RECORDS, DEADLOCK's intensive and emotional "Manifesto" is technically challenging and just as excellent if not more so than their previous efforts. While offering innovative orchestral arrangements as well as melodic and technical lead guitar-assaults, the German metallers find virtuous keyboards/electronics and Sabine Wenigers beautiful vocals as essential contributions to their specific sound. "Manifesto" convinces with flawless playing and a stellar production done by guitar player Sebastian Reichl, while Jacob Hansen (Mercenary, Volbeat, Heaven Shall Burn) took care of mixing/mastering. With "Manifesto", DEADLOCK is out to make a DIFFERENCE!

Being around since 1997, DEADLOCK evolved slowly but consistently. After finding a solid line-up, the band started to include clean female vocals and atmospheric keyboards to their songs. Vocalist and keyboard-player Sabine Weniger became a full time member of the group right after the release of the LIFEFORCE-debut "Earth.Revolt" in 2005. Her impact led to a more subtile and DIFFERENT edge to the sound that DEADLOCK is known for today. "Wolves" saw the sextet earning euphoric reactions by both - listeners and press - that will increase with 2008's "Manifesto".
